Transaction 7858364e26a130d6540ed14e9fc2a89d52194f3c5827f34863980f2cef8179b3
1 Input
1 Output
-
7858364e26a130d6540ed14e9fc2a89d52194f3c5827f34863980f2cef8179b3:0
- value
- 1904907
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4975fef22d36c60816717046314cf90f502e71ce OP_EQUAL
- address
- 38PSc3ZmwHsYTjWiqQFNzTuUyDZ2o7Xree